What makes Reggie Lee’s breakout from comedy to drama especially compelling?

Reggie Lee’s rise from light comedy to serious drama captures a pivotal shift in both his career and entertainment preferences. Initially known for his sharp wit and comedic timing, he gradually demonstrated a rare ability to convey emotional complexity, transporting viewers from laughs into moments of quiet reflection. This evolution reflects broader trends in audience expectations, where depth and authenticity drive engagement far beyond surface-level entertainment.
